Roof Vent Installation Service Questions
What types of vents are installed during roof vent installation? Common options include ridge vents, soffit vents, and turbine vents, each suited to different roof configurations and ventilation needs.
Why is proper roof vent installation important? It helps prevent moisture buildup, reduces heat accumulation, and extends the lifespan of the roofing system.
Can roof vent installation be added to an existing roof? Yes, vents can often be installed or upgraded on existing roofs to improve airflow and ventilation.
What signs indicate a need for roof vent installation? Signs include excessive attic heat, moisture problems, or noticeable mold and mildew buildup inside the property.
